5. Check all edges of the final enclosures for proper grounding to the main chassis.
6. Check the hardware for the side rails to be sure a good ground is being provided.
7. Be sure that all the ground clips on the coil cover are making good contact with the
switch shields.
8. Check the soldering of the switch shields to the center pins of tube sockets V6, V7,
V10 & V11.
9. Check the ground leads from the switch board & shields, to be sure they are going to
ground foil & not to the preselector capacitor foil pods on the RF driver board.
10. Check for broken or shorted pigtails on each of the shielded cables in the unit.
11. Check RFC801 & L901 for any signs of deterioration or physical damage, (burn
spots). If apparent replace the part.
12. Improper adjustment of the Het. Osc. coils could cause improper mixing action,
resulting in the final operating at a different frequency appearing as instability.
13. Change driver & final tubes then re-neutralize per manual instructions.
14. Check driver tube shield to be sure that it has a good ground contact with the
socket spring clip.
15. Check for a good ground between the front panel & chassis.
16. Check the SWR of the antenna system at the frequency of operation. Should be
below 2:1.
17. Check the antenna coax for leakage, poor connectors & broken shield
connections.18. Is the transmitter properly grounded?
19. Be sure all shields & tube shields are installed.
20. Realign using a properly terminated 50 ohm non-reactive dummy load.
NOTE: This does not include a light bulb.
21. Check for normal Het. Osc. test-point voltage.
22. Check for proper LMO injection voltage 1.0-1.5 VRF.
23. Check for a high AC ripple content in the LV-B+, HV-B+ and bias voltages from the
power supply.
